Multifuel Stoves

Multifuel stoves burn wood logs or smokeless coal, as well as other fuels. It also includes an grate for fire that has moving parts or static that is referred to as a riddling grate.

A multifuel stove, as opposed to wood-burning stoves that can only be used for smoke control it can also burn eco sustainable fuels such as pellets. This allows homeowners reduce their own consumption.

They can burn a broad variety of fuels

Multi fuel stoves are a great choice for those who want the ability to burn a range of different types of fuel. These stoves can also be more advanced than their wood-burning equivalents with features like Cleanburn or Airwash. These features let you see the fire more clearly and improve the efficiency of your stove.

A multi fuel stove can burn a variety of different types of wood logs, peat or turf briquettes and smokeless coal. These different fuels have many advantages, such as the possibility of burning them in smoke-control areas and also the fact that they generate more heat than just wood logs. They also have a contemporary appearance that works well with modern interiors.

Most multi fuel stoves have an initial vent that can be opened and closed to regulate the amount of air allowed into the firebox. It could have moving parts, such as a grate that is riddling, or it could be a non-moving grille with holes in it to allow for an air flow that is appropriate. Vents can be modified to make the burning process as efficient as is possible.

Another feature that multi fuel stoves come with is a secondary vent, which is usually controlled by a handle which sticks out the front of the stove. This vent allows fresh air to flow above the fire to assist with secondary combustion and help to prevent smoke from smouldering. This is an important safety feature as it ensures that the stove does not get too hot.

These stoves also have a built-in air wash system to minimise the build up of soot on the glass, which could make it difficult to see the flame through the glass. This makes them easier to clean and can reduce the amount of work you have to take on to maintain your stove.

The glass of multifuel stoves can get blocked with soot or creosote over time. This is usually caused by burning wood that is wet or inadequate oxygen being supplied to the fire. To clean the glass on your stove just crumple up newspaper, get it slightly wet and wipe it down. It will help clear the glass and keep it looking good.

The products are sustainable.

Multifuel stoves are multifuel stoves that can burn different fuels. Multifuel stoves can burn wood logs, smokeless fuel, and even sustainable solid biomass fuels like peat or turf. They use a grate that is either movable (known as a riddling grate) or one that is static and has holes in it to help air circulate. This lets the fire burn more efficiently and also prevents the accumulation of ash. The ashes are collected in an ash pan which is placed inside the grate. It can be easily removed and cleaned. It is important to keep the ash pan clean to ensure an airflow that is good through the stove.

Most multifuel stoves are also SIA Ecodesign compliant, which is an European standard that sets minimum efficiency and environmental performance standards. When shopping for a multifuel stove, look for the SIA Ecodesign symbol. Ecodesign stoves are more efficient than other models and designed to reduce air pollution and energy costs. The Ecodesign standard also is designed to reduce the amount of carbon monoxide, particulates and other contaminants in the air.

First, ensure that the stove has sufficient clearance from combustibles. The flue system must be insulated to reduce emissions and prevent heat loss. Make sure that the chimney is in a good condition and can carry the combustion gasses.

A good multifuel stove will have an in-built ash pan beneath the fire grate. This is an excellent feature since it makes cleaning your stove a lot easier. It is essential to clean the ash pan often to avoid blockages and maintain air flow. Some modern stoves come with a riddler, which makes it simple to rid the ash and remove it from the stove without opening the door.
